    Getting There

    Walking

    From the center of Dilijan, head north on the A1 road towards Ijevan. After approximately 3 km, look for a sign for Dimats Mountain on your right. Turn right onto the gravel road and continue for about 1 km until you reach the parking area at the foot of the mountain. The walk from Dilijan center to the mountain's base is about 4 km and offers scenic views.

    Public Transportation

    Take a minibus heading to Ijevan from the main bus station in Dilijan. Get off at the stop closest to the Dimats Mountain trailhead, about 3 km from the town center. From there, walk about 1 km down a gravel road to reach the parking area and start your hike. Minibuses from Dilijan to Ijevan cost approximately 500 AMD.

    Taxi

    A taxi from Dilijan city center to the Dimats Mountain trailhead will cost approximately 1100 AMD, considering the starting price of a taxi in Dilijan is 600 AMD and each KM is priced at 100 AMD. You can stop a taxi on the street or use a ride-hailing app.

    Local tips

    Visit between May and November for the best hiking conditions and to see the wildflowers in bloom.
    Wear appropriate hiking shoes and clothing, as some parts of the trail can be muddy or slippery.
    Bring mosquito repellent and check for ticks after your hike, especially during the warmer months.
    Pack water and snacks, as there are no facilities on the mountain.
    Be aware of shepherd dogs in the area and keep a safe distance from livestock.

    Discover more about Դիմաց լեռ/Dimats Mountain

    Mount Dimats, situated in the Tavush region of Armenia and within Dilijan National Park, is a haven for nature lovers and hiking enthusiasts. Rising to a height of 2,378 meters, this majestic mountain is known for its diverse flora, impressive panoramic views, and unique natural beauty. The mountain's peaks are adorned with green Alpine meadows, bursting with colorful wildflowers in the spring and summer. From the summit, hikers are rewarded with breathtaking views of the surrounding mountains and valleys, often shrouded in smoky clouds, creating the illusion of an island in the sky. The eastern side of Dimats Mountain is home to the Shaghot Waterfall, a hidden gem nestled in the rocky crevices. Dimats Mountain offers a variety of trails catering to different skill levels, from leisurely strolls to challenging hikes. The trails are generally well-marked, making it easier for visitors to explore the area's hidden gems. The best time to hike Dimats Mountain is from May to November. In the villages near Dimats, shepherds graze their herds, protected by Caucasian shepherd dogs. The mountain has become a popular destination in Armenia, attracting visitors with its stunning views and opportunities for outdoor adventures.
